9.1 Installation instructions
• The residential ventilation appliance should be
installed in dry environments with the temperature
above 12°C, for example in a utility room. Installation
temperature: from +12 °C to +40 °C.
• Relative humidity (installation environment): max. 60%.
• Storage temperature: -20 ° C to +60 ° C.
PLEASE NOTE: if the temperature in the installation room
drops below 12°C, there could occasionally be
condensate on the external covering of the appliance.
• Position the appliance so that the section up to the
external outlet of the outdoor air and exhaust air inlet
ducts is as short as possible.
• The vibrations produced by the residential ventilation
appliance must be dampened. The installed appliance
must be soundproofed.
• The residential ventilation appliance is mounted with a
wall bracket (supplied with the machine).
• The appliance can be mounted on the floor using
optional stands.
• The appliance must be accessible to perform
maintenance and repairs.
• Air flow rates must be set correctly in compliance with
standard DIN 1946, part 6.
• The appliance can be commissioned after having
completed installation of the entire residential
ventilation system.

9.2 Wall installation of appliance

Fastening the bracket to the wall
Take the bracket and apply it to the wall, making sure that
it is attached in a horizontal position using a spirit level, as
described in the figure below (Fig. 7).
PLEASE NOTE: the screws are not included. Choose the
screws and relative plugs based on the type of wall.
1 - Position the bracket and drill the necessary holes
(Fig.7).
Make sure the appliance is horizontal.
2 - Secure the bracket by applying the screws.
